Photoredox-Induced Three-Component Azido- and Amino­tri­fluoro­methyla­tion of Alkenes

Abstract

We report herein a photoredox-catalyzed azido­trifluoro­methyla­tion of alkenes. Under the optimized conditions using [Ru­(bpy)<sub>3</sub>(PF<sub>6</sub>)<sub>2</sub>] as the photocatalyst and Umemoto’s reagent as the CF<sub>3</sub> source, a wide range of substituted styrenes as well as various activated and nonactivated alkenes can readily be difunctionalized, affording β-trifluoromethylated azides or amines in good yields
